Locating a Reliable Forex Broker
Choosing the right Forex platform is critical for consistent trading. Here’s some key tips to help you identify a reputable one. First, check licensing status; ensure they are regulated by a prominent financial body like the FCA, CySEC, or ASIC. Also, carefully review client reviews online, but remember to assess them with a healthy perspective. Do not only rely on the broker's own materials. Moreover , evaluate commission costs and margins across several firms . To conclude, utilize a demo account prior to committing real funds .
- Check licensing
- Review user testimonials
- Evaluate charges
- Use a practice account
